What entering the U.S. involves

The full chain from entry review to local operations

Entering the U.S. is not a single act but a chain: assess whether it is viable, land the entry, then operate locally.

01

Market-entry review

Whether the product holds in the U.S., the customer path, responsibility gaps and priorities.

02

Compliance and market access

Identify possible certification, labelling, origin or safety requirements and the professional role to confirm them.

03

Import and transaction structure

Map import, customs, duties, tax and product responsibility within the U.S. transaction structure.

04

Channel and business development

Prepare the path, materials and communication so U.S. channels and customers can understand the product and terms.

05

Local business operations

After entry, led and coordinated by CCBONLINE through U.S. local professional firms and partners: handle customers, coordinate supply chain, follow up channels and after-sales.

06

Market presence and credibility

Help the company build verifiable business credibility in the U.S. so customers and partners engage seriously.
